6374. Adulteration of shelled peanuts. U. S. v. 112 Bags of Shelled Peanuts. Consent decree of condemnation. Product ordered released under bond to be brought into compliance with the law. (F. D. C. No. 11655. Sample No. 30037-F.) Co., from Marianna, Fla. PRODUCT: 112 unlabeled bags, each containing approximately 100 pounds, of shelled peanuts, at Tacoma, Wash. VIOLATION CHARGED: Adulteration, Section 402 (a) (3), the product consisted in whole or in part of a filthy substance by reason of the presence of live insects and larvae. DISPOSITION : February 10,1944. John D. Hamilton having appeared as claimant, judgment of condemnation was entered and the product was ordered released under bond to be brought into compliance with the law. The unfit portion was subsequently segregated and denatured.
